AI-Driven Threat Detection: Revolutionizing Cybersecurity with Machine Learning

In today's increasingly digital landscape, online security risks are becoming more sophisticated and pervasive. Traditional defense systems often struggle to keep pace with the evolving tactics employed by threat agents. To address this growing challenge, the field of cybersecurity is witnessing a dramatic change driven by artificial intelligence (AI) and machine learning (ML).

AI-driven threat detection leverages the power of machine learning models to analyze vast amounts of data, identify patterns, and detect anomalies that may indicate a security breach. By continuously adapting, AI systems can enhance their performance over time, providing organizations with a proactive and dynamic defense against evolving threats.

From Farm to Fork: Securing Agriculture with AI and IoT Technology

The farming industry is undergoing a transformation thanks to the integration of cutting-edge technologies like Artificial Intelligence and the Internet of Things (IoT). These advancements are revolutionizing methods we grow food, optimizing efficiency and sustainability.

AI-powered platforms can analyze vast amounts of metrics from sensors placed on fields and within barns. This real-time monitoring provides valuable insights into soil conditions, crop health, and weather patterns. Farmers can then use these findings to make informed decisions about irrigation, fertilization, and pest control, ultimately leading to increased yields and decreased resource consumption.

Moreover, IoT devices can automate various agricultural tasks, creating space farmers to focus on more important aspects of their operations. From autonomous tractors to smart irrigation systems, these technologies are enhancing the entire agricultural process.
